Frequently Asked Questions

Pomona's cost of living index is 115.5 vs Springfield's 98.4 (US average = 100). Springfield is 17% less expensive overall.

Pomona, CA and Springfield, MA are about 2,491 miles apart (straight-line distance). Driving distance will be longer depending on the route.
